Re: admin side shows language selection (and nothing else)

thijs wrote:

On the subdomain install, with permalinks set to messy there was no problem, all links worked fine, but set to any other format, i got 500 internal server errors for any post.

Whats is your Apache config like?

The FAQ does not say anything about subdomains, but since that’s the one difference between my two installs I supposed the problem was there.

RewriteBase is for web paths, not server directory structure or hosts. Its only function is to add prefix to all relative URL rewrites, and thus can resolve conflicts when the server doesn’t know where it is at with the server root (e.g. the traffic is routed through virtual alias to other directory). The setting only sets a base path the request is routed to and matched against (if the rules are relative).

When the site is installed at the root of a domain, whether subdomain or not, the only value you can use is /.

RewriteBase /

As site index is not in a sub-directory. Its at the root. What it can not do, is to directly help with subdomains as the domain is not part of the URI. It may help to reset the matched prefix tho if its inherited from somewhere else (and the server does know where it is at).

…I supposed the problem was there.

The root cause might be in the Apache config and how the subdomain VirtualHosts are setup. The most common cause is creating a virtual host within other virtual host directory and not setting document root (running with wildcard aliases etc).

Re: admin side shows language selection (and nothing else)

Neither of you is personally banned; its the IP address. Seemingly, one of the admins (don’t know how, as the author isn’t saved with the record) had banned ’0.0.0.0’ IP address by accident. As we do not harvest personal information, our forum server sees all our verified users using that non-existent address (this prevents FluxBB from storing IP data). As you might imagine this action then successfully had banned us all from the forum.

I’ve removed the ban record and you all should once again have access to the forums.

Dear admins, do not use the ‘ban’ option when removing users and spammers. Use the delete one. If you do ban an user, do not ban the IP address of ’0.0.0.0’. FluxBB’s ban option doesn’t ban users, it bans IP and emails, plus blacklists the username. All banning and user-data clean up is done automatically by bot. The bans the bot does are not permanent either.

Once a week we clear logs and old unverified account from the server.

After transferring a site to other hosting I had db from txp 4.5.5 but files from 4.5.4 (there was an old installation already there) so I had the same problem. After I replace txp 4.5.4 with 4.5.5, all was Ok.
